Match Overview

Lorenzo Musetti and Casper Ruud are set to meet at the Rome on May 12, 2026 in a clay-court singles match. Musetti enters with limited recorded results on clay courts in 2026, while Ruud has limited recorded results on clay courts this season. Elo ratings suggest a modest statistical edge for Musetti, but the gap is not overwhelming. In their head-to-head history, Ruud leads 2–1 over Musetti, including a win in their most recent meeting.

Both players enter with respectable recent form, as Musetti and Ruud have each won three or more of their last five singles matches.
